Job description

What Is the Opportunity?

National Property provides tailored property protection solutions for high value, complex risks across a wide array of industries. The Account Executive Officer (AEO), National Property will partner with agents and brokers to provide coverage for new and renewal business based on customers' needs. This role is seen as a technical resource. As an AEO, you are decisive, detail-oriented, and know how to build relationships internally and externally to drive results. Your ability to independently assess complex risk and sell our products in challenging markets will contribute to the profitability and success of Travelers.

What Will You Do?
  • Manage the profitability, growth, and retention of an assigned book of business.
  • Underwrite and skillfully negotiate complex customer accounts to minimize risk and maximize profitability. Additionally, occasionally negotiate and procure reinsurance to underwrite complex accounts.
  • May facilitate the placement of foreign admitted policies, serve as a resource to field Account Executives on global underwriting capabilities, as well as assist in the business development activities for such global underwriting services.
  • Cultivate and maintain relationships with internal partners within the business unit and across the enterprise to create sales plans and identify cross-selling opportunities.
  • Foster and maintain relationships with external partners by regularly meeting in person with agents and brokers to market and sell Travelers products with a goal of writing and retaining accounts consistent with our risk appetite. Must be able to travel to such meetings.
  • Identify and capture new business opportunities using consultative marketing and sales skills.
  • Independently develop and execute agency sales plans and frequently partner with your Managing Director (MD) to develop region/group sales plans.
  • May assist in the training and mentoring of less experienced Account Executives.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
What Will Our Ideal Candidate Have?
  • Bachelor’s degree.
  • Six to eight years of relevant underwriting experience with experience in National Property.
  • Deep knowledge of property-related products, the regulatory environment, and the local insurance market.
  • Deep financial acumen.
  • Strong critical thinking skills with the ability to proactively identify underwriting, marketing, or financial challenges and analyze available information to make timely decisions in alignment with our risk appetite.
  • Excellent communication skills with the ability to successfully negotiate in difficult situations with agents and brokers.
  • CPCU designation.
What is a Must Have?
  • Four years of underwriting, claim, operations, risk assessment, actuarial, sales, product, or finance experience.
What Is in It for You?
  • Health Insurance: Employees and their eligible family members – including spouses, domestic partners, and children – are eligible for coverage from the first day of employment.
  • Retirement: Travelers matches your 401(k) contributions dollar-for-dollar up to your first 5% of eligible pay, subject to an annual maximum. If you have student loan debt, you can enroll in the Paying it Forward Savings Program. When you make a payment toward your student loan, Travelers will make an annual contribution into your 401(k) account. You are also eligible for a Pension Plan that is 100% funded by Travelers.
  • Paid Time Off: Start your career at Travelers with a minimum of 20 days Paid Time Off annually, plus nine paid company Holidays.
  • Wellness Program: The Travelers wellness program is comprised of tools, discounts and resources that empower you to achieve your wellness goals and caregiving needs. In addition, our mental health program provides access to free professional counseling services, health coaching and other resources to support your daily life needs.
  • Volunteer Encouragement: We have a deep commitment to the communities we serve and encourage our employees to get involved. Travelers has a Matching Gift and Volunteer Rewards program that enables you to give back to the charity of your choice.
